The tables show the latest position in
the Newmarket Badminton Federation Leagues, with just a couple of months of the
season to go.
St. Phillips A have steamed to the top of
the Men’s First Division with several recent good results, although they have
yet to meet pre-season favourites Newmarket.
Haverhill Borders are now a massive 10 points clear at the top of the
Second Division after convincing wins against St. Phillips B 4˝-1˝ and
Crossways 5˝-˝.
The only change in the Ladies Divisions
is the Littleport Ladies who reversed their away score to beat Crossways 5-1
and move ahead of them in the Second Division.
Howard have slid in the Mixed Second
Division, partly due to losing to Haverhill 6-3 with Haverhill’s Robin Stock
and Lisa Woodward winning all their games on the night. But they are not having it all their own
way, going down 5˝-3˝ at Linton who move up into second place. Soham A are the
movers in the Third Division after wins against Littleport 8-1 and Crossways
5˝-3˝.
